PT Sang Hyang Seri and PT Pupuk Indonesia Niaga Establish Rice Seed Distribution Partnership
PT Sang Hyang Seri (SHS), a member of Holding Pangan ID FOOD, has formally established a strategic partnership with PT Pupuk Indonesia Niaga (PI Niaga), a member of Holding Pupuk Indonesia.
The partnership was formalised through the signing of a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) on Rice Seed Distributor Designation, held at PT Sang Hyang Seri’s seed conference room in Jakarta on Monday, 2 March. The ceremony was attended by PT Sang Hyang Seri Chief Executive Officer Adhi Cahyono Nugroho and PT Pupuk Indonesia Niaga Chief Executive Officer Trudo HD, along with commercial directors and relevant staff from both organisations.
The collaboration aims to create mutually beneficial business synergies by leveraging each company’s core competencies. As Indonesia’s national seed producer, PT Sang Hyang Seri will provide quality seeds, whilst PT Pupuk Indonesia Niaga will optimise its distribution and trading networks.
